摘要
Swarm-based algorithms are one of the most popular bio-inspired algorithms inspired by animals' collective behavior. In this position paper, I discuss the benefits of how the self-adaptive community could benefit from considering bio-inspired algorithms in designing self-adaptive systems. I focus specifically on swarm-based algorithms where I discuss three main benefits: (i) utilizing swarm intelligence techniques for parameter optimization of the utility function in the design phase; (ii) enhancing MAPE-K loop with swarm-inspired algorithms in the run-time phase; (iii) emergent robust behavior as a byproduct of simple interactions among individual components.
